Contrary to the proclamations of some of the gaming community (like me), evidence is starting to emerge that there might actually be a Gears of War demo coming. The "when" is not even close to being clear, but the evidence can't be ignored.
Xboxic announced today that the UK version of the official Xbox website was sporting a logo for a Gears of War demo. The logo appeared on a section of the site detailing the use of microsoft points to download content from the marketplace.
